Homes North is a not-for-profit organisation serving the New England North West region, with offices located in Armidale, Glen Innes, Gunnedah, Inverell, Moree and Tamworth.  Operating for over 30 years, Homes North creates secure, affordable and sensitively managed housing opportunities for low income households, striving for an integrated and inclusive approach to housing for all.

Our vision is that every community member on a low-to-moderate income in the New England North West region has a secure place to call home, which they can independently sustain into the foreseeable future. This vision recognises the continuum of housing needs - from emergency and short-term accommodation to address homelessness, through to supported and community housing, and over the long-term pathways to secure and affordable home ownership. Community members may move in different directions along this continuum as a result of changes to their financial, health and family circumstances.
